Too many advertisements – Idle Car ! Review

I like the game a lot, but it has too many pop up ads.
Review by Obsmacare on Idle Car !.

All Idle Car ! Reviews


Other Reviews

5 star
michael hammonds

Please update
hondabruce

AWESOME!!!!!
DACLOUD1012